Calculation of the critical temperature of a dilute Bose gas in the Bogoliubov approximation
dc.abstract.en | Following an earlier calculation in 3D, we calculate the 2D critical temperature of a dilute, translation-invariant Bose gas using a variational formulation of the Bogoliubov approximation introduced by Critchley and Solomon in 1976. This provides the ļ¬rst analytical calculation of the Kosterlitz-Thouless transition temperature that includes the constant in the logarithm. |
